Transaction 169ed96079eedf886415425f69b802b141193d0da066d39bb496ca22515150f5
1 Input
1 Output
-
169ed96079eedf886415425f69b802b141193d0da066d39bb496ca22515150f5:0
- value
- 353421377
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b256e25f29f1101eec726aa8b18d1cdd9c738a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PtwSrJDyy6LRhfknGxhW2r8LeEuY7YtzJ